【docker】Mac下oracle10g下载安装
一、下载安装
1.拉取oracle10g镜像文件
docker pull klwang/oracle10g
2.创建挂载目录
mkdir -p /data/oracle10g
zxf@localhost ~ % docker pull klwang/oracle10g
Using default tag: latest
latest: Pulling from klwang/oracle10g
5ca2aa5da8d0: Pull complete
81110e1397c3: Pull complete
4a552ea58738: Pull complete
5ecaf6bea0a0: Pull complete
554a510d8df2: Pull complete
e8c8de872efe: Pull complete
5034ae262ba7: Pull complete
059d412332e3: Pull complete
6d6db9548b56: Pull complete
8606ecb90028: Pull complete
2fff9f6a28f2: Pull complete
27cc13605f01: Pull complete
164f839d2487: Pull complete
d041766813d3: Pull complete
4d20517db246: Pull complete
39ac323009d8: Pull complete
0ee67c277538: Pull complete
cb15c4f2c120: Pull complete
170d8a9ed275: Pull complete
f2283460a1f5: Pull complete
29f60975837c: Pull complete
a533c931fcf4: Pull complete
272d6257cd65: Pull complete
8f727f91e5c0: Pull complete
5bad9864884a: Pull complete
ef3d9b37793a: Pull complete
a9ee3bef4cd1: Pull complete
209c10b13bcc: Pull complete
1ecd33015acc: Pull complete
1b4bab436b09: Pull complete
a52ec06155b6: Pull complete
4be8175a8276: Pull complete
53567594475a: Pull complete
bf2f860e7dbd: Pull complete
Digest: sha256:ad22acf62df91024a6920a2d94396835af3a93bb766bf1aaf638b1c5c7ed7bd2
Status: Downloaded newer image for klwang/oracle10g:latest
docker.io/klwang/oracle10g:latest
zxf@localhost ~ %
3.创建oracle容器
docker run -d -p 1521:1521 -v data/oracle10g:/data/oracle --name zxforacle10g klwang/oracle10g
4.进入容器
docker exec -it zxforacle10g bash
5.切换到oracle 用户
su - oracle
6.登录oracle
sqlplus / as sysdba
conn /as sysdba
7.查询
show parameter password
8.检查有哪些用户
select * from v$pwfile_users;
9.授权
grant sysdba to sys;
10.创建内部管理员账号,创建一个用户名为test的用户,密码为 J0W3gMbnk_F
create user test identified by J0W3gMbnk_F;
11.将dba权限授权给内部管理员账号
grant connect,resource,dba to test;
12.修改密码规则策略为密码永不过期
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ED;
13.修改数据库最大连接数据;
alter system set processes=1000 scope=spfile;
14.关闭数据库
shutdown immediate;
15.启动数据库
startup;
二、连接
1.查看当前登录数据库的参数配置
SQL> show parameter nameNAME TYPE VALUE
------------------------------------ ----------- ------------------------------
db_file_name_convert string
db_name string orcl
db_unique_name string orcl
global_names boolean FALSE
instance_name string orcl
lock_name_space string
log_file_name_convert string
service_names string orcl
2.客户端链接(本地)
3.外部连接容器内的数据库
sqlplus test/J0W3gMbnk_F@IP:1521/orcl AS SYSDBA
注意:此处访问宿主机端口为1521,容器内部是1521,端口器映射,系统管理员密码为J0W3gMbnk_F
【docker】Mac下oracle10g下载安装相关推荐
- MongoDB学习第一篇 --- Mac下使用HomeBrew安装MongoDB
2019独角兽企业重金招聘Python工程师标准>>> MongoDB学习第一篇 --- Mac下使用HomeBrew安装MongoDB 0.确保mac已经安装了HomeBrew ( ...
- Mac下通过Anaconda安装Tensorflow
Mac下通过Anaconda安装Tensorflow Anaconda是一个基于python的科学计算平台,支持 Linux, Mac, Windows系统,提供了包管理与环境管理的功能,可以很方便地 ...
- mac下chrome插件安装位置
所有的chrome插件都是安装在资源管理库(library)里面的,如果你的记性够好,请记住MAC下插件的安装位置: ~/Library/Application Support/Google/Chro ...
- Mac 下的软件安装 —— 从 pkg,dmg 到 brew,cask
本文转载自坚持编程_lyz 文章原链接https://www.jianshu.com/p/61f209cd0e91 且该作者转载自原作者Elsewhere**(但此链接已无法访问) http://co ...
- Mac下的HALCON安装与License文件下载
Mac下的HALCON安装与License文件下载 1.HALCON的下载地址:HALCON官网下载,需要注册个人账号: 2.安装过程:(例如,我下载的版本是halcon-18.11.0.1-maco ...
- linux下的oracle10g,linux下oracle10g的安装
Linux下Oracle10g的安装 安装环境: CPU:赛扬2.4G 硬盘:西捷80G 内存:HY 1G(两条) 操作系统:RedFlag DC 4.1 数据库:Oracle 10g Release ...
- virtualbox php mac,mac下virtualbox+vagrant安装
mac下virtualbox+vagrant安装 1.安装VirtualBox VirtualBox下载地址 免费小巧非常适用,根据自己机器系统选择下载包 图1 2.安装并使用Vagrant 1)Va ...
- mac下GLTools的安装
在学习<OpenGL超级宝典>时, 其中的例子用到了GLTools库,需要自行安装.MAC下GLTools的安装方法如下: 1. git clone https://github.com/ ...
- Win10下LoadRunner12 下载安装汉化图文教程(含LoadRunner安装包)
Win10下LoadRunner12 下载安装汉化图文教程 一.下载安装 "windows无法安装.net framwork的问题" 1.报错原因 2.解决方案 二.汉化 Win1 ...
最新文章
- 阿里JAVA 开发手册----整理
- SpringBoot配置属性之MQ
- 使用noode.js创建一个服务器
- 最初级且依赖于硬件的计算机语言是,大一计算机考试练习题
- python3.6.1安装,linux下安装Python3.6.1
- php 编程祝新年快乐_第一门编程语言选什么好?
- 如何24小时实时监控网站访问状态?
- python可视化进阶---seaborn1.3 分布数据可视化 - 直方图与密度图 displot() / kdeplot()/ rugplot()
- Wangle源码分析:Pipeline、Handler、Context
- STM32中的IDR和ODR寄存器
- 在Groovy中使用字符串
- 150个节点的本地机房建设解决方案
- 汽车行业如何借助微信小程序引流
- etal斜体吗 参考文献_期刊论文参考文献着录注意问题
- Linux Github 使用 ssh 登录及推送 - 一站式教程
- 新的摩尔多瓦投资公民身份计划开放申请
- hdu5544 Ba Gua Zhen(高斯消元)
- 外部 DTD: 无法读取外部 DTD ‘mybatis-generator-config_1_0.dtd‘, 因为 accessExternalDTD 属性设置的限制导致不允许
- 物联网技术应用属于什么专业分类
- 前端网站实现图片放大功能